188 A. 470
Supreme Court of New Hampshire Merrimack.
Decided December 1, 1936.
PROBATE APPEAL, by the defendant as an administrator. In the Superior Court the appeal was assigned for hearing and the defendant moved for a continuance. To the denial of the motion he excepted. Transferred by Burque, J.
Demond, Woodworth, Sulloway, Piper Jones (Mr. Piper orally), for the heirs.
John F. Daly (of Massachusetts), furnished no brief for the administrator.
Per Curiam.
The case is wrongly entitled. It should be in the name of the administrator as the appellant against the decedent’s heirs as the appellees.
The exception presents no question of law.
Exception overruled.
